MsSql存储优化与触发器安全防护实战指南

MsSql存储优化是提升数据库性能的关键环节。通过合理设计表结构,避免冗余字段,使用合适的数据类型,可以显著减少存储空间占用。同时,定期清理无用数据和归档历史数据也是优化存储的有效手段。

触发器在MsSql中用于实现自动化的数据操作,但其安全性不容忽视。应严格控制触发器的权限,避免未经授权的用户修改或删除触发器逻辑。•触发器内部应避免复杂的业务逻辑,防止引发性能问题或不可预见的副作用。

AI生成的趋势图,仅供参考

在部署触发器时,建议对触发器进行详细的日志记录,包括触发时间、操作类型和执行结果。这有助于后续的审计与问题排查。同时,触发器代码应经过严格的测试,确保其在各种边界条件下都能稳定运行。

为增强系统安全性,可结合SQL Server的内置安全功能,如基于角色的访问控制(RBAC)和动态数据掩码(DDM)。这些机制能有效限制触发器的执行范围,降低潜在风险。

定期审查和更新存储优化策略及触发器逻辑,是维护数据库健康运行的重要措施。随着业务需求的变化,原有的优化方案可能不再适用,需及时调整以保持最佳性能和安全性。

dawei

【声明】:恩施站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复